Output 86afa7e6141eb2755ec0338a1d0390390fcfdea601a4fb1fe639547c57d463a8:1

value
1692508
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9160c567b7c05dd808dde40f1616d0b2ebd07eb1 OP_EQUALVERIFY OP_CHECKSIG
address
1EFgubEhCXWExMjUdTjK4grn158PCUpLrb
transaction
86afa7e6141eb2755ec0338a1d0390390fcfdea601a4fb1fe639547c57d463a8
spent
true